Spring And Easter Festivities Unveiled At Four Seasons Hotel Toronto
Toronto, Canada, welcomes the vibrant season of spring with open arms, and Four Seasons Hotel Toronto is at the forefront of celebrating this rejuvenating time of the year. As Easter approaches, the hotel is set to enchant guests with a series of specially curated offerings that blend luxury with the festive spirit of the season. From unique gifting options to sumptuous dining experiences, there's something for everyone looking to make their Easter holiday unforgettable.
At the heart of the hotel's Easter celebrations are the Easter Gift Desks. Here, guests can find a wide array of luxury gifting options designed to pamper and please. Among these are the global Four Seasons Gift Cards, offering a world of exploration and experiences. For those looking to enjoy local delights, gift cards for an afternoon at the Spa at Four Seasons Toronto or for culinary adventures at Café Boulud and d|bar by Chef Daniel Boulud are available. The Easter Royale Gift Box, featuring a Mimosa set and house-made scones, is perfect for brunch enthusiasts. Meanwhile, Pastry Chef Kevin Levionnois crafts seasonal sweet treats that promise to delight every palate.

Chocolate aficionados will be drawn to Issy’s Corner, where the Easter Chocolate Pop-Up Desk offers an array of handcrafted chocolates. From the whimsical Easter Farm Egg to the charming Easter Egg Farm Set Trio, each piece is a testament to the skill and passion of the hotel's pastry team. The Twelve-Piece Chocolate Bonbon Box, featuring unique creations like the Carrot in the Flowerpot and the Signature Spring Easter Egg, is a highlight not to be missed.
Easter Dining: A Culinary Journey
For those seeking an exceptional dining experience this Easter, Café Boulud is set to host an unforgettable brunch. The two-course prix fixe menu is complemented by live carving and waffle stations, along with a tempting dessert bar. Available from March 29 to March 31, 2024, this brunch experience is priced at CAD 130 per person and CAD 65 for guests aged 12 and below. An elegant Sunday dinner featuring a perfectly roasted leg of lamb will also be available on March 31, providing a fitting end to the Easter celebrations.
Spring Afternoon Tea at d|bar
d|bar invites guests to create new traditions with its Spring Afternoon Tea. Available every Saturday and Sunday from noon to 4:00 pm, this experience combines premium teas with sweet and savoury delights for CAD 105 per person. For those preferring to enjoy these seasonal treats at home, Spring Afternoon Tea is also available online via Shopify or can be purchased at the Easter Chocolate Pop-Up Desk in Issy’s Corner for CAD 95.
